Design patterns - Facade Pattern


This presentation is part of the Design Pattern Series. Presentation explains the use of Facade Pattern comparing it against a real life situation and then showcasing the Java implementation of the same.

  1. 1. QmPe initiativeFACADE PATTERN explained ! Prepared by Annamalai C Copyright 2006-2011
  2. 2. Facade Pattern in Real LifeAccording to dictionary.comFacade is the front of a building, especially an imposing or a decorative one.Facade is like the Cover of the Book, the inner complexity is covered thru outer appeal. Facade like Adapter Pattern is a Structural Pattern. Copyright 2006-2011
  3. 3. Facade Pattern in Java Copyright 2006-2011
  4. 4. Real Life vs Java Object Copyright 2006-2011
  5. 5. How Facade Pattern works in Real Life ?You go to a Travel Agent to book your Vacation (Flight Tickets + Hotel Booking)You dnt care nor do you have to how he manages to get you all this.Façade Pattern is a 1 Stop Shop, that has a clean and an appealing approach. Copyright 2006-2011
  6. 6. How Facade Pattern works in Java ? Copyright 2006-2011
